Decorative panel of a church is an oil painting by the Flemish Baroque painting artist Unknown. It dates from 1650 and is held in the collection of the Pinacoteca de São Paulo. The work is an oil painting that forms part of a decorative panel originally intended for a church setting.

About this work

Overview

The work is an oil painting that forms part of a decorative panel originally intended for a church setting. It presents a calm landscape where a solitary figure in a red and white robe stands upon a rock, grasping a staff, while a small boat drifts on a nearby body of water.

Subject & Meaning

The central figure, dressed in contrasting red and white garments, may represent a saint or biblical character, a common motif in ecclesiastical art meant to convey spiritual guidance. The tranquil surroundings and gentle water reinforce themes of peace and contemplation.

Technique & Style

Executed in oil on panel, the composition employs a muted palette for the landscape, allowing the vivid robes to dominate the visual hierarchy. The brushwork suggests a careful rendering of natural elements, with soft modeling of trees and architectural forms that blend into the horizon.
